Waterfall enthusiasts will love how easy it is to get to Owharoa Falls in the Waikato Region of New Zealand's North Island. There's a few roadside parking spots, and from your car to the base of the falls is a quick five minute walk which includes a few stair steps. It's nice to just relax and listen to the sounds of the falling water, or bring a picnic and enjoy a longer visit. There is another waterfall dropping into the same stream a short distance away (plus a third that's much more difficult to reach).
